
Last week, when the Holi festival was celebrated all over the country, the market capitalization (MCAP) of 5 of the top 10 companies in the stock market-listed companies fell. Reliance, TCS, Infosys, Hindustan Unilever and SBI's market price fell by Rs 93,357.52 crore.
Which companies do the most disadvantages?
- Infosys MCAP dropped from Rs 44,226.62 crore to Rs 6,55,820.48 crore.
- The value of TCS dropped from Rs 35,800.98 crore to Rs 12,70,798.97 crore.
- Hindustan Unilever's MCAP dropped from Rs 6,567.11 crore to Rs 5,11,235.81 crore.
- The value of the SBI dropped from Rs 4,462.31 crore to Rs 6,49,489.22 crore.
- Reliance Industries' market value fell by Rs 2,300.50 crore and reached Rs 16,88,028.20 crore, yet it was the most valuable company in the country.
Which companies get the increase?
- ICICI Bank: Rs 25,459.16 crore increase (total MCAP: Rs 8,83,202.19 crore).
- HDFC Bank: Rs 12,591.60 crore increase (total MCAP: Rs 13,05,169.99 crore).
- ITC: Rs 10,073.34 crore increase (total MCAP: 5,15,366.68 crore).
- Bajaj Finance: Rs 911.22 crore increase (total MCAP: 5,21,892.47 crore).
- Bharti Airtel: Rs 798.30 crore increase (total MCAP: Rs 9,31,068.27 crore).

Why the stock market downturn?
Last week, the BSE Sensex fell 503.67 points (0.68%), while the NSE Nifty fell 155.3 points (0.69%). The main cause of this reduction is the increasing uncertainty and pressure of international recession in the market.
